Mike “The Bodysnatcher” McCallum — a former skilled boxer — has died … in response to a number of experiences.
The Jamaican athlete handed away Saturday whereas he was on his approach to the gymnasium in Las Vegas, in response to the The Jamaica Observer. The outlet claims he fell unwell and pulled over to the aspect of the street the place he was ultimately discovered by deceased by police.
His reason for dying has not been reported … and, we have reached out to Las Vegas Police for extra info.
McCallum amassed a formidable 49-5 file over his almost 20-year profession … successful 36 of his bouts by KO.
He held three titles at totally different factors throughout his profession … successful the World Boxing Affiliation’s tremendous welterweight belt, the middleweight belt and later the sunshine heavyweight belt.
Mike fought a collection of powerful opponents throughout his profession … together with Sean Mannion, Julian Jackson, Roy Jones Jr., James Toney and extra.
